Zionist General: In the current situation, our army will not win the next war.
A general of the Zionist army, while announcing that he had observed shortcomings among the military units, clarified that if the situation does not improve, the Zionist army will not win the war.
Channel 14 of the Zionist regime had an interview with “Ishaq Brick”, the general of the Zionist army and the former chairman of the committee for investigating the soldiers’ complaints.
According to the report, Brick stated in the interview that there is a clear failure within the Israeli military units and camps as a result of negligence, negligence and defects in military behavior.
He added that he had recently visited some military units and observed obvious military failures among them, including a lack of military discipline and military behavior.
Brick stressed that if these military conditions do not improve, the Israeli army will not advance and will not win any military battles in the future.
Last December, he also issued warnings about the Israeli army, its capabilities, troops and equipment. Brick had said that there is no professional attention to weapons in the field, whether in terms of arrangement, maintenance or repair in case of breakdown or technical problems, and this will cause many lives to be lost if the Zionist regime enters any future war.
